Tricentennial Park
Tricentennial Park in Savannah, Georgia, is a 25-acre museum complex located in Downtown Savannah, across from the Visitor’s Center on Martin Luther King, Jr. Boulevard. This park includes the Battlefield Memorial Park, Savannah History Museum, Georgia State Railroad Museum, and Savannah Children’s Museum. Visitors can explore the history of Savannah from before 1733 to present day, learning about the city's role in the Civil War and American Revolution. The park features military artifacts, a cotton gin, a steam locomotive from 1908, and famous memorabilia such as the bench from Forrest Gump. Battlefield Memorial Park marks the site of the Siege of Savannah during the Revolutionary War, with mounds showing where troops once fought. The Georgia State Railroad Museum, a National Historic Landmark, showcases the role of railroads in Georgia with outdoor exhibits including boxcars and a functioning turntable. The Savannah Children’s Museum, located in a historic railway carpentry shop, offers interactive activities for kids such as a giant maze, sensory garden, and nutritional workshops. Tricentennial Park is a unique destination for history buffs and families alike, offering a glimpse into Savannah's rich past.
Emmet Park
Emmet Park, located at 4089 East Bay Street in Savannah, Georgia, is a charming park and tourist attraction named after Irish patriot Robert Emmet. Situated above Morrell Park on Bay Street, Emmet Park offers a serene escape with its lush greenery, towering oak trees, and Spanish moss. Visitors can enjoy a leisurely stroll through the park, taking in the picturesque surroundings and historical significance of its namesake. Additionally, Emmet Park is in close proximity to other popular Savannah attractions such as Forsyth Park and Morrell Park, making it a must-visit destination for both locals and tourists alike.
